| Many words have been written about Tom Watson, Jr., but perhaps none of them are better phrased or as significant as those written by the man himself. If you're interested in learning more about Watson -- his career, his thinking, his life -- two excellent sources are Watson's own:
A Business and its Beliefs: The Ideas That Helped Build IBM. New York: McGraw-Hill Book Co., Inc., 1963.
Father Son & Co.: My Life At IBM And Beyond. New York: Bantam Books, 1990. (Peter Petre, co-author) |
